COST SAVINGS THROUGH VALUE ENGINEERING<br />

Methods to improve efficiency and<br />

save money, too.<br />

Value engineering concepts allow<br />

the remodeler to use alternative<br />

materials and techniques to<br />

produce the same quality product at<br />

a comparative or reduced cost.<br />

These same techniques can improve building<br />

performance and durability resulting in increased<br />

comfort and reduced energy costs for<br />

the homeowner.<br />

Examples of value engineering techniques<br />

include:<br />

Optimum value engineering (OVE) framing<br />

techniques that reduce the amount of lumber<br />

required to build a secure structure yet increase<br />

the insulation value of its exterior walls.<br />

Alternative plumbing distribution systems that<br />

ensure adequate water supply yet reduce the<br />

waste of hot water.<br />

Right-sized HVAC systems. Tighter construction<br />

and more efficient windows result in smaller<br />

HVAC equipment requirements, which may<br />

save initial investment money. Proper design,<br />

sealing, and insulation of new and existing<br />

ducts will reduce the overall load on the HVAC<br />

equipment and also reduce its size. Improvements<br />

to the existing building envelope and<br />

ductwork may also allow for the construction of<br />

additions without adding new HVAC equipment.<br />

Value engineering can increase performance<br />

and reliability within typical construction<br />

budgets. As you adopt these strategies into<br />

your renovation projects you should see<br />

reduced costs, improved productivity, and a<br />

quality finished product. Your promotion of<br />

these strategies should also help distinguish<br />

yourself from your competition and demonstrate<br />

your firm’s commitment to offering high quality<br />

work at the best value for your customers.<br />
